Video: Basketball Star Surprises All Children's

Harlem Globetrotter Special K performed tricks, signed autographs and snapped photos with a group of very special children All Children's Hospital in St. Pete.

Harlem Globetrotter Special K entered every hospital room at All Children's Hospital spinning his pink basketball on his finger. "Wow," 14-year-old Sami Steers said. Special K performed tricks for Steers and other children Wednesday. He made spinning a basketball on his finger and head look easy and that made children smile. "When they see one of us, they light up, when they see us spinning the ball on the finger they just enjoy it, if I can put the ball on their finger, they love it," Special K said. The 6'5" Harlem Globetrotter also posed for family photos and signed autographs during his visit. Tangerine Blues Fest Rocks Gulfport

Thousands were lured to the 5th annual event! Did you go? Upload your photos here!

When Tyrone Square Mazda became the presenting sponsor of the 5th Annual Tangerine Blues Fest in Gulfport, organizers knew it would result in a larger donation to All Children's Hospital. The numbers are still coming in, but officials believe this year's attendance surpassed last year's numbers of about 8,000 attendees. This year's line up originally included Sterling Magee, however, officials were notified that he was unable to make it and The Dukes of Juke filled in at the last minute. Other live bands included No Money Down, Betty Fox and Sean Chambers. Last year So49 donated $5,000 to All Children's Hospital. The money more than quadrupled its donation from $1,200 in 2010. Ann Romney Shares Struggle With MS

Mitt Romney's wife touched on her own battle with MS, when she visited a new therapeutic playground at All Children's Hospital.

Ann Romney delivered a message of hope and optimism Wednesday morning at the grand opening for a new theraupetic playground at All Children's Hospital in St. Petersburg: "Our little ones are our responsibility," she said. "It is our responsibility to take care of them and make sure their lives have joy." "No matter our limits, it is important to know joy," Romney, 63, told the crowd, which included parents of children with serious disabilities and medical conditions. Ann Romney's visit to St. Petersburg was her first public appearance since she made a heartfelt, well-received speech Tuesday night at the Republican National Convention in Tampa. Ann Romney to Attend All Children's Ribbon Cutting

All Children's Hospital is opening a refurbished area near the hospital that will serve as a therapeutic playground for young patients.

Mitt Romney's wife, Ann, will cut the ribbon on a therapeutic playground for All Children's Hospital on Wednesday in St. Petersburg. Ann Romney is the guest of honor for the Credit Union National Association (CUNA), the League of Southeastern Credit Unions and the National Journal Group. The development of the therapeutic playground for All Children’s Hospital was sponsored by the three orgranizations, is in honor of the 2012 Republican National Convention in Tampa. The inivitation only event is at 9 a.m.

All Children's Hospital Benefits From Taste of Pinellas

More than 30,000 people attended the Taste of Pinellas fundraising festival in St. Petersburg. Watch our video to see how All Children's Hospital benefits from the dollars raised.

Every admission and food ticket purchased at last wekend's Taste of Pinellas helps to support an organization dedicated to creating a healthy tomorrow for Tampa Bay children. More than 30,000 people came out to the annual event to sample foods from more than 40 restaurants in the Tampa Bay region and to enjoy live performances by Sheryl Crow, Ziggy Marley and All American Rejects. Proceeds from the annual Taste of Pinellas fundraiser go to helping sick children in St. Petersburg and the Tampa Bay region.  Watch our video and hear from Pediatric Emergency Physician Patrick Mularoni, M.D. He talks about the dedication and personalized care at All Children's Hospital. Clown Alley Back at All Children's Hospital

On Saturday from 10 a.m. - 2 p.m., families are invited to Clown Alley at All Children's Hospital to learn how to be a clown.

All Children's Hospital is calling all Clowns as part of March's Child Life Month.  According to the hospital, it's time for this year's Clown Alley Clown School. Sponsored by All Children's Hospital, the Clown Alley Program has been a tradition in St. Petersburg since 1972, a news release said. This one-day family event will be held at the All Children's Education & Conference Center, 701 4th Street S., on Saturday, March 10 from 10 a.m. - 2 p.m. Registration begins at 9 a.m. The Clown Alley School is conducted by Christine Davison, a graduate of the Ringling Bros.
